E6000, F6000 and B6000 are solvent primarily based adhesives which in laymans conditions implies that when the solvent has evaporated in the polymer, the adhesive has cured. The most crucial difference between all 3 will be the ratio of substances, so in effect, the adhesives aren’t truly that various from one another.
